Complaint Description

WHILE DRIVING AT 40 MPH ON 4800 SOUTH STREET IN SALT LAKE CITY, UTAH THE ENGINE SHUT DOWN. I PULLED OVER IMMEDIATELY. I COULD NOT TURN THE ENGINE OVER WITH THE STARTER OR ANY OTHER MEANS. IT WAS TOWED INTO THE KIA DEALER AND I HAVE BEEN TOLD THE ENGINE IS SEIZED UP AND HAS TO BE REPLACED. THE DEALER HAS TOLD ME THIS HAS BEEN A PROBLEM WITH SOME OF THESE 2013 MODEL YEARS. KIA HAS SAID THIS PARTICULAR CAR IS NOT ON THEIR RECALL LIST. IF YOU LOOK ONLINE THE DESCRIPTION OF THE PROBLEM OF CARS WITH A RECALL IS EXACTLY WHAT HAPPENED HERE. I BELIVE THIS IS A REAL PROBLEM WITH THIS PARTICULAR ENGINE AND KIA IS NOT STANDING BEHIND IT.
